The conversion efficiency of a photovoltaic pv cell or solar cell is the percentage of the solar energy shining on a pv device that is converted into usable electricity.
The efficiency of the solar cells used in a photovoltaic system in combination with latitude and climate determines the annual energy output of the system.
Efficiency is explicitly a measurement of how much of a given resource s energy potential gets turned into electricity.
With solar panels this is around 20 but the 80 isn t an expensive waste.
Due to the many recent advances in solar cell technology over the last 5 years average panel conversion efficiency has increased from 15 to 20.
Most solar panels are between 15 and 20 efficient with outliers on either side of the range.
The average efficiency of solar panels falls between the 17 to 19 percent efficiency range.
